  • Daesoon Institute of Religion and Culture Holds the 3rd East Asian Tao Culture International Academic Conference
    Daesoon Institute of Religion and Culture and Beijing University Religion and Culture Institute held a joint international conference on "the Idea of Immortals Embedded in East Asian Tao Culture" from July 7 and 8 in Beijing, China. The conference was a forum for sound academic debate of Korea, China and Japan. From Daesoonjinrihoe, Seongam Cha Seon-Geun(Daesoon Institute of Religion and Culture) gave a presentation titled "Theories on Immortal Realm in Korea during Modern and Contemporary History-Focused on Immortal Realm-." It's the conference's 3rd year and the conference emerged to be the only place for in-depth discussions and presentations based on East Asian traditional religions From Korea, Hwang Seon-Myeong(former president of Korea Assoc. of New Religions), Chinese Rep. Prof. Kim Hun and Prof. Wang Zong-Yu(Beijing University) and from Japan, Hachiya Kunia(Honorary Prof. at Tokyo University) presented their researches at the conference. They agreed to continue to research on traditional cultures based on Tao of the three countries paying attention to the different aspects resulted from each country's circumstances.

  • Nobel Prize Laureate Prof. Andrew Z. Fire Visits Daejin High School
    Andrew Z. Fire, the Nobel Prize winner in medicine and Prof. at Stanford University, paid a visit to Daejin High School(Principal Lee Tae-Yeol) on May 30 and gave a special lecture to the gifted students in advanced science class. The invitation was made by Biological Science Dept. of Hanyang University as a part of Bio Youth Camp. A research on double stranded RNA's interference effect in formation of new genes took him years to study and finally to receive a reward. Prof. Fire gave hopes to the students insisting that RNA interference should be applied to guard from viral genes such as cancer cells. Daejin High School was approved of the intensive science school by Seoul Metropolitan Office of Education. And then the school signed a bilateral MOU with the natural science college of Hanyang University in order to provide advanced education for the gifted in Feb. 2010.

  • Foreign Religious Scholars Visit Yeoju Central Headquarters Dojang for Seminar
    Nine scholars from America, Great Britain, Vietnam and the Philippines and Professor Ichigawa Hiroshi of Tokyo University in Japan visited Yeoju Central Headquarters Dojang on Nov. 14 to participate in the seminar. After watching the promotion video clip and introducing the doctrine of Daesoonjinrihoe, the guests and staff had a heated discussion, followed by a Q&A session. This seminar was carried out as a part of the special program of '2014 Autumn Conference of the Korean Association for Religious Studies.'

  • Mongolian Social Welfare Officials Visit Yeoju Headquarters.
    The delegation of social welfare officials in Ulaanbaatar, Mongolia came to visit the Yeoju Central Headquarters Temple Complex on September, 23. With intent to benchmark an advanced system of Daesoonjinrihoe Social Welfare Foundation and to exchange with Daejin University and invite students, Enkhtaivan(a person of Mongolian cultural merit), Boldbaatar, the head of Nalayh District in Ulaanbaatar) and seven others arrived in Seoul on 22 and started their five-day official visit. In the first day of their visit, the delegation had a discussion of international exchanges at Daejin University, and followed by a tour through the Yeoju Central Headquarters Temple Complex and social welfare facilities. After having a talk with Seongam Yun Eun-do, the delegation had a question and answer session regarding the advanced social welfare system. They paid a visit to the Toseong Temple Complex and went back to Mongolia on 26.

  • Junior Korean Association in LA Visits Daesoonjinrihoe Social Welfare Foundation
    A group of members affiliated with the Junior Korean Association in LA visited Daesoonjinrihoe Social Welfare Foundation on July 1. Headed by Vice President Lim Yeong-Bae, about 50 people in the party were guided to Yeoju Dojang and Daesoonjinrihoe Social Welfare Foundation to take part in the welcome ceremony held at Youth Center followed by a tour of the facilities such as the nursing home and the geriatric hospital. In his welcome speech, Seongam Yun, the president of the Foundation, asked the visitors to learn as much as possible in the journey and to pass on the breathtaking progress of Korea to the world. Vice President Lim reciprocated his speech, on behalf of the association, and delivered the appreciation plaque expressing his heartfelt gratitude for the complete support of their visit to Korea. The members of the association enjoyed the dinner party hosted by the foundation and rode a bicycle along the Gangcheon Barrage making precious memories. They were accommodated in the most modern facilities for 4 days having the breakfast full of dedication and went back to US on July 4. The LA Junior Korean Association was founded by LA Korean Association headed by Pres. Bae Mu-Han last November. Their first visit to Korea was planned in hopes of establishing Korean identity and giving pride as Korean. The party arrived in Korea on June 26 and stayed for 8 nights and 9 days visiting Cheongwadae, the National Assembly, Samsung Electronics, the Joint Security Area of Panmunjeom and KBS. For entertaining experiences, they also had some military training at the Marine Corps and traditional archery experience.
